Public bug reported:

I installed Xubuntu 16.04 as a new installation, and light-locker-
settings cannot be opened. Starting from command line I get a following
backtrace:

/usr/share/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ings.py:29:
 PyGIWarning: Gtk was imported without specifying a version first. Use 
gi.require_version('Gtk', '3.0') before import to ensure that the right version 
gets loaded.
  from gi.repository import Gtk, GLib, Gio
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File 
"/usr/share/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ings.py",
 line 697, in <module>
    main = LightLockerSettings()
  File 
"/usr/share/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ings.py",
 line 98, in __init__
    self.init_settings()
  File 
"/usr/share/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ings.py",
 line 454, in init_settings
    if self.check_running_process("xfce4-power-manager"):
  File 
"/usr/share/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ings/light-locker-settings.py",
 line 219, in check_running_process
    for pid in psutil.get_pid_list():
A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'get_pid_list'

There is a similar backtrace in #1323807, but the original case seems
different.
